Is it important for you to know what is happening in early care and education in Albany and around New York State?
Do you welcome the opportunity to weigh in on matters of policy at the state and federal level with just the click of a button?
Then you should become a member of Winning Beginning NY!
We rely in part on membership dues to accomplish our goals and to provide:
- Executive and Legislative Agendas and materials to support advocacy and lobbying
- State budget analysis
- Urgent e-mail blasts and timely e-communications to mobilize our members, supporters and citizens across the state
- Organization of and support for our regional networks
Simply print and sign our membership agreement and mail it to us with your dues, or pay online using PayPal below:
